The best commercial bean to cup machines grind beans right before brewing, ensuring the freshest taste and aroma.

When you choose a drink from the machine's menu, the beans are automatically put into a grinder, where they are ground to the proper size for the type of coffee. The grounds are then pushed through an filtration system and hot water is forced through them. This results in a delicious flavorful cup of coffee made exactly to your specifications.

Freshly ground beans retain the full flavor of coffee, unlike beans that are pre-ground. This is because the oil begins to evaporate once they're ground, and is replaced by oxygen, which diminishes the flavor. Bean to cup machines grind the beans just prior to brewing which ensures that your drink is fresh and full of flavour.

Flexibility

You can adjust the settings of a bean-to-cup machine to create your ideal cup of coffee every time. You can easily experiment with different kinds of beans, or alter the size of the grind to achieve an improved extraction and the best flavor. Many machines allow you to control the brewing temperature to ensure that the proper amount of aroma and taste is extracted from your coffee beans.

As they are fully automated you can count on the bean-to-cup machine to deliver consistently good quality each and every time. This is especially important in offices and other non-hospitality businesses as it means that staff can enjoy a great cup of coffee without the expertise of a barista.

Bean to cup machines are designed for easy cleaning and maintenance with built-in cleaning and rinsing programs. This is an important benefit since it will save you time and energy in cleaning and maintenance and guarantees that your machine will be running at its best.

One of the biggest advantages of a bean to cup machine is that it eliminates pods which means less waste. The amount of plastic contained in coffee pods is enough to circle the globe 14 times. Switching to a machine that uses fresh grounds will help reduce the amount of waste you generate.
